Output 63d4ee89ddcacbf24fd0336c6d83aad36fa2c498160445943528d2c14cf1fa28:0

value
1673699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8da35adff99badca270049b61e0339fd7f9ccb0f OP_EQUAL
address
3EbvthFhJr39777RqfeQZ4MSSeR59u2b3D
transaction
63d4ee89ddcacbf24fd0336c6d83aad36fa2c498160445943528d2c14cf1fa28
spent
true